FMCSA to Enforce English Proficiency: What Drivers and Fleets Need to Know

Why This Matters Now Starting June 25, 2025, the FMCSA will enforce English language proficiency for all commercial drivers in the U.S. This policy affects drivers, fleet managers, and compliance officers nationwide. FMCSA Unveils FY25 Grant Opportunities with New Guidelines

The Federal Motor Carrier Safety Administration (FMCSA) has officially launched its fiscal year 2025 grant application cycle, inviting organizations to apply for funding that supports innovative safety training and technology in the trucking industry.
